<p>The invention relates to a scroll-type compressor which will not exert an undesirable influence on a power source of a rotation shaft, even if seizing occurs between an orbiting scroll member and a fixed scroll member. A power transmission mechanism P is provided between a rotation shaft 7 and an eccentric drive pin 25 for transmitting power to an orbiting scroll member 14. An inner wall of a bore of a closed ended cylindrical member 40 with an eccentric drive pin 25 protruding from a base end thereof is formed in the height direction of the cylinder with a plurality of grooves 44 of semi-circular cross-section. Moreover, a cylindrical resilient roller 43 is centrally provided on the closed end with a height approximately the same as that of the closed ended cylindrical member 40. Rollers 42 are provided so as to be inscribed in each groove 44 and so as to come into contact with an outer peripheral surface of the resilient roller 43. Slits 41 provided on the rotation shaft 7 are insertingly fitted so as to fill the spaces between the rollers 42. <IMAGE></p> |
